Diego Costa: I am feeling better all the time

By

Chelsea striker Diego Costa says he is fit to feature against Arsenal and then for the Spanish national team.

Spain face Slovakia and Luxembourg in four days but the 25-year-old insists he is fit to feature for Vicente del Bosque's side.

"I don't think that [a bust-up between Jose Mourinho and Vicente del Bosque] will happen," Costa told Marca.

"Hopefully I'll be fit to play for Spain.

"I played 90 minutes [against Sporting] so it's clear that I'm fine.

"I am feeling better all the time, and it is Vicente del Bosque's decision.

"I work intensively with the physios during the week because I've been carrying some issues for a while now".
